Which reactions in glycolysis are physiologically irreversible?
bagirrra123 [75]
The reactions of glycolysis are made up of ten steps, out of the ten step three are irreversible, this is because, these reactions have large negative free energies The three steps that are irreversible are:
1. Phosphorylation of glucose.
2. Phosphorylation of glucose 6 phosphate and 
3. Transfer of phosphate from phosphoenolpyruvate to ADP.

HOX genes have the following functions:

  • HOX genes are the homeobox subset.
  • They specify the areas of the embryo's body plan along the animal head-tail axis.
  • They are encoding Hox proteins that specify the position characteristics and ensure that the right structures form at the right position in the body.
  • They regulate high-level executive genes, such as transcription factors and intracellular signaling molecules, which adhere, number, form, and growth to cells.
